Job Description:

Cell & Cancer Biology postdoctoral position responsible for cancer research, specifically in studying the oncogenic function role of TAZ on breast cancer tumorigenesis and metastasis, involving the use of cell based and animal models.

Minimum Qualifications:

Ph.D. in Cancer Biology, Health Sciences or other related fields, required

Hand on experience with animal studies, required.

Practical familiarity with standard cell culture, molecular techniques and instrumentation utilized in a cancer research laboratory, required.

Self motivated to carry out research projects and pursue career development, required.

Willingness to write a postdoctoral fellowship, required.

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English, required.

Ability to work cooperatively with a multidisciplinary research team, required.

Ability to perform experiments with initiative and independence, under general guidance from the PI, required.

Preferred Qualifications:

Hands on experience with molecular and cell biology, with bioinformatics training, preferred.
